* The listener interface for receiving notification of events |
|
33 |
* dispatched to objects that are instances of Component or |
|
34 |
* MenuComponent or their subclasses. Unlike the other EventListeners |
|
35 |
* in this package, AWTEventListeners passively observe events |
|
36 |
* being dispatched in the AWT, system-wide. Most applications |
|
37 |
* should never use this class; applications which might use |
|
38 |
* AWTEventListeners include event recorders for automated testing, |
|
39 |
* and facilities such as the Java Accessibility package. |
|
40 |
* <p> |
|
41 |
* The class that is interested in monitoring AWT events |
|
42 |
* implements this interface, and the object created with that |
|
43 |
* class is registered with the Toolkit, using the Toolkit's |
|
44 |
* <code>addAWTEventListener</code> method. When an event is |
|
45 |
* dispatched anywhere in the AWT, that object's |
|
46 |
* <code>eventDispatched</code> method is invoked. |
